Phans 55 Vietnamese Bistro is located in Fullerton, California and offers a great dining experience for anyone who is a fan of Vietnamese cuisine. In addition to dining in, you can also get your food to go or even order something for delivery if you don�t feel like going out. Phans 55 provides ingredients that are local, organic and produce in sustainable environments.
The menu at Phans 55 offers eight different spring roll types alone, with the crispy imperial being a big hit. You can also try the yellow chicken curry, rib eye with onions and watercress or a clay pot dish of rice and seafood.
